Article Outline:
1. Introduction
- Importance of Binary and Categorical Data in Data Science
- Overview of Techniques and Tools
- Purpose and Scope of the Article
2. Understanding Binary and Categorical Data
- Definition and Types of Categorical Data
- Binary Data
- Nominal Data
- Ordinal Data
- Differences Between Categorical and Continuous Data
- Common Use Cases in Data Science
3. Exploring Binary Data in R
- Loading and Preparing Binary Data
- Visualization Techniques for Binary Data
- Bar Plots
- Pie Charts
- Analysis Techniques for Binary Data
- Frequency Tables
- Cross-tabulation
4. Exploring Categorical Data in R
- Loading and Preparing Categorical Data
- Visualization Techniques for Categorical Data
- Bar Plots
- Mosaic Plots
- Analysis Techniques for Categorical Data
- Frequency Distribution
- Chi-Square Test for Independence
5. Handling Missing Values in Categorical Data
- Identifying Missing Values
- Imputation Techniques
- Practical Examples in R
6. Encoding Categorical Variables
- One-Hot Encoding
- Label Encoding
- Target Encoding
- Practical Examples in R
7. Advanced Analysis Techniques
- Analyzing Categorical Data with Logistic Regression
- Decision Trees and Categorical Data
- Practical Examples in R
8. Real-World Applications
- Customer Segmentation
- Sentiment Analysis
- Fraud Detection
- Practical Examples and Case Studies
9. Best Practices and Common Pitfalls
- Ensuring Data Quality
- Choosing the Right Encoding Technique
- Avoiding Common Mistakes
10. Conclusion
- Recap of Key Points
- Importance of Mastering Binary and Categorical Data Analysis
- Encouragement for Further Learning and Exploration
This comprehensive guide explores the analysis and visualization of binary and categorical data in data science using R, providing step-by-step instructions, practical examples, and real-world insights to enhance your data analysis skills.
1. Introduction
In the dynamic and ever-evolving field of data science, the ability to effectively analyze and interpret binary and categorical data is crucial. These types of data are foundational in many analytical contexts, providing essential insights that drive decision-making across various industries, including marketing, healthcare, finance, and social sciences.
Binary data, characterized by variables that can take on one of two possible values, is pervasive in real-world applications. Examples include whether a customer will churn or not, whether a transaction is fraudulent, and whether a patient has a particular disease. Understanding and analyzing binary data helps in making binary decisions and predicting outcomes based on past occurrences.
Categorical data, which includes variables that fall into distinct categories, can be either nominal or ordinal. Nominal data consists of categories without a meaningful order, such as types of products or customer segments. Ordinal data, on the other hand, involves categories with a meaningful order but no consistent interval between them, such as satisfaction ratings or education levels.
Analyzing binary and categorical data requires a specific set of techniques and tools. Proper handling, visualization, and analysis of these data types enable data scientists to uncover patterns, understand relationships, and make informed decisions. This comprehensive guide aims to provide an in-depth understanding of binary and categorical data analysis using R, a powerful and versatile programming language widely used in data science and statistics.
In this article, we will cover the following key topics:
- Understanding Binary and Categorical Data: Definitions, types, and common use cases in data science.
- Exploring Binary Data in R: Loading, preparing, visualizing, and analyzing binary data.
- Exploring Categorical Data in R: Loading, preparing, visualizing, and analyzing categorical data.
- Handling Missing Values in Categorical Data: Techniques for identifying and imputing missing values.
- Encoding Categorical Variables: Methods for converting categorical data into numerical formats suitable for machine learning models.
- Advanced Analysis Techniques: Applying logistic regression, decision trees, and other methods to categorical data.
- Real-World Applications: Practical examples and case studies in customer segmentation, sentiment analysis, and fraud detection.
- Best Practices and Common Pitfalls: Ensuring data quality, selecting appropriate encoding techniques, and avoiding common mistakes.
By the end of this guide, you will have a solid understanding of how to handle, visualize, and analyze binary and categorical data using R. Whether you are a beginner seeking to learn the basics or an experienced data scientist looking to refine your skills, this article will equip you with the knowledge and practical tools needed to excel in your data analysis endeavors.
We encourage you to experiment with different datasets, apply various techniques, and continuously explore the latest advancements in data science. Through hands-on practice and continuous learning, you will enhance your ability to uncover valuable insights from binary and categorical data, ultimately contributing to more data-driven decision-making in your field.
Keep reading with a 7-day free trial
Subscribe to AI, Analytics & Data Science: Towards Analytics Specialist to keep reading this post and get 7 days of free access to the full post archives.